What is the cheapest month to fly from Toronto to Auckland?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Toronto to Auckland,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Toronto to Auckland is September, where tickets cost $2,403 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and May,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$3,231 and $2,771 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Toronto to Auckland?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Toronto to Auckland,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Toronto to Auckland, you should book around 2 weeks before departure, which saves you about 13%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 3 weeks before departure.

  • How can I get to the city center from Auckland International Airport (AKL)?

    You can access the downtown area from Auckland Airport through several transport means. If you prefer public transportation, board either the Auckland City Express or Route 31 buses that offer transport for about NZ$ 23.68 (C$ 21), which is around a 40-min journey. Otherwise, you can use taxi services, costing approximately NZ$ 90- 104 (C$ 81-93) or a bus shuttle for about NZ$ 21 (C$ 10) per person. You can also rent a car or hire rideshare services from Uber, Ola, and Zoomy.

  • Where is the passenger pickup zone at Auckland Airport?

    If you have arranged for pickup services, your car will pick you up at the designated pickup zone situated mid-point on the forecourt lane. This area is only for immediate pickups, so your driver won't be allowed to wait for you here. The airport's Wait Zone is located next to the pickup area, where meters can park as they wait for passengers. We recommend that you only call them to the pickup zone once you are there.

  • Does Auckland Airport provide wheelchair services?

    Auckland airport does not provide wheelchair assistance services. Instead, it partners with airlines'PRMs and Special Assistance to cater to passengers with limited mobility and other disabilities. That said, we recommend that you contact your chosen airline if you require a wheelchair once you arrive at the airport.

KAYAK’s top tips for finding a cheap flight from Toronto to Auckland

  • Toronto’s three major airports are Toronto-Pearson (YYZ), Toronto City Airport (YTZ), and Toronto-Hamilton (YHM). Toronto City Airport, located 3.5 km from the city center, is an easy and convenient departure airport in Toronto.
  • To get more Auckland flight deals from Toronto, consider flying from Toronto Pearson or Toronto Hamilton airports. They are two major flight hubs with many routes and flights to Auckland, New Zealand.
  • Cathay Pacific, Emirates Airlines, and Multiple Airlines are the primary flight companies serving the Toronto, Canada - Auckland, New Zealand, route. A Cathay Pacific airline ticket is an ideal choice if you travel for business, as it provides single-stop flights, reducing the flight duration.
  • In a busy and large airline hub like Toronto Pearson Airport, you can by-pass long flight boarding times and cargo-handling by being at the right departure terminal. For Emirates Airlines and Cathay Pacific, head to Terminals 1 and 3, respectively.
  • Do you have some business obligations to cater to after arrival at Auckland Airport in Auckland, New Zealand? Strata Lounge lies in the international terminal building, right after the security screenings point. Here, you'll have access to showers, free Wi-Fi, drinks, and food.
